PURPOSE: A method for separating n-pentanol and cyclopentanol by extraction distillation is provided, to easily separate n-pentanol and cyclopentanol which have similar boiling point from their mixture. Several applications that rely on boiling heat transfer for heat dissipation purposes require the working fluid to be dielectric and have a suitably low boiling point compared with the maximal permissible temperatures of the cooled components.
